This subcontract for Fire Door Repair Services is issued by the United States Government Publishing Office under the agency Acquisition Services. The contractor is responsible for performing authorized repairs to fire doors at GPO Headquarters in Washington, D.C., specifically focusing on correcting deficiencies and violations of NFPA 80. Work includes repairing or replacing hardware components, adjusting clearances, and fixing latching and closing mechanisms using fire-rated hardware and smoke seals. The project is structured as a Time and Materials contract under NAICS code 238990. Key deliverables include post-repair re-inspections and the submission of Post-Repair Inspection Reports documenting the pass or fail status of each door. The solicitation was posted on August 26, 2026, with a response deadline of September 14, 2026.

Shell Point Tennis/Pickleball Court Resurfacing
Solicitation # 102026
Beaufort County Procurement Services has issued Invitation for Bid IFB 102026 for the inspection, repair, and resurfacing of the tennis and pickleball courts at Shell Point Park in Beaufort, South Carolina. The project is necessitated by safety concerns and structural damage caused by root intrusion. The scope of work includes site preparation, demolition, and the application of a multi-layer sports surfacing system with a specific color scheme of blue in-bounds, light blue non-volley, and green out-of-bounds areas. Additionally, the contractor must install new pickleball net posts, center anchors, and nets for two courts, ensuring all work meets USAPA standard specifications for texture, slip resistance, and dimensional requirements. Bids must be submitted electronically by 2:00 pm on October 20, 2026. The award will be based on a formal sealed bid process, typically favoring the lowest responsive and responsible bidder. Requirements for submission include a bid bond for at least five percent of the total bid, and the awarded contractor must provide performance and payment bonds equal to one hundred percent of the contract amount. The project must be completed within 180 calendar days from the Notice to Proceed. Contractors are required to comply with Title VI of the Civil Rights Act and must provide a Proposed Utilization Plan for Small and Minority Business Enterprise participation unless they are self-performing one hundred percent of the work. Payment is structured monthly at ninety percent of the cost of work in place, subject to approval by the County Representative.
